Dry Stir-fried Dried Shrimp

  • 15 Min
  • 4 Servings
  • $5

INGREDIENTS

  • Main Ingredients

    • 🦐 50g dried shrimp
    • 1 tbsp gochujang
    • 2 tbsp corn syrup
    • 🍬 1 tbsp sugar
    • 🧄 1/2 tbsp minced garlic
    • 1/2 tbsp soy sauce
    • 💧 A small amount of water
    • 🌾 A small amount of sesame seeds

STEPS

1

Lightly stir-fry the dried shrimp in a heated pan without oil.

2

Mix water, corn syrup, sugar, minced garlic, soy sauce, gochujang, and sesame seeds to create the sauce.

3

Add the sauce to the pan and simmer over low heat until it bubbles.

4

Add the pre-toasted dried shrimp to the pan and turn off the heat.

5

Stir the shrimp thoroughly to evenly distribute the sauce.

💡 Tips

This dish pairs well with steamed rice or as a side for Korean meals.Store in the fridge for up to a week in an airtight container.You can substitute corn syrup with honey for a healthier option.
